Never update your firmware on the System Nand (What you're on now)

Get Cubic Ninja.
Gateway is optional if you want to be able to drag and drop .3ds files onto it's mSD and play from there.
CFW is the free option to Gateway, you'll need to either wirelessly transfer files in .cia format (Takes FOREVER) or remove the backplate from the N3DS while it's off and take out the mSD to insert into your computer. You need at least twice the space of a CIA file to install it, space for the CIA & space for it to install to. Once installed a .cia file can be removed from the system.

Both CFW & Gateway require Cubic Ninja to initially setup.

To use Gateway for the first time you need either Cubic Ninja or Ocarina of Time to run an exploit on your 9.0 FW console. You can then install a system settings downgrade and after that you won't need Cubic Ninja / Ocarina of time again. But you will need Cubic Ninja if you want to run Pasta CFW or other CFW.
You cannot use Gateway without using an exploit first.
Sky3DS is a different kind of Cart, it emulates a real cart, so yeah you can use it to run cubic ninja and install a CFW, as long as you don't update your console over 9.2.

I'd recommend Reinand. I'm in the same boat as you, and I was able to downgrade the MSET to 4.x to boot into Reinand painlessly. You'll need to set up an emunand partition, and once you get Sky/Cubic/OOT, you can do that with gateway. After that, I used pasta on SYSNAND to downgrade MSET, and the DS flashcart blacklist. Then installed MSET ROP, and Emunand was good to go in Reinand.
One more thing, before you create your emunand partition, install FBI to sysnand with Pasta. It will save the headache down the road.

If you plan on using Gateway over CFW, i'd suggest getting both Gateway & Sky3ds - Gateway does not emulate games, but Sky3ds does, so you'd use the Sky to emulate Cubic Ninja on the Sysnand to get you up and running.
If you're going to use cfw, then you only need Sky3ds to emulate Cubic Ninja.

Do not update to 9.9. If you're getting a Sky3ds, that's fine. You can use that to emulate Cubic Ninja to get cfw up and running.
If you plan on playing games off the Sky3ds (More hassle than its worth if you're on =<9.2) get a large mSD for it.
If you plan on installing games to your 3DS' mSD (cias) then get a large mSD for your 3DS.

I'd suggest Reinand for cfw. You can follow my guide if you like. It'll get you completely setup with Profile launching (So you don't have to use Cubic Ninja after initial setup) - Emunand (far safer than using Sysnand) - Reinand cfw
